Global ECG Sensor Patch Market (USD Million), 2021 - 2031
In the year 2024, the Global ECG Sensor Patch Market was valued at USD 130.56 million. The size of this market is expected to increase to USD 1,811.15 million by the year 2031, while growing at a Compounded Annual Growth Rate (CAGR) of 45.6%.
The global ECG (electrocardiogram) sensor patch market has witnessed significant growth in recent years, driven by the increasing prevalence of cardiovascular diseases and the rising demand for continuous health monitoring solutions. ECG sensor patches, which are wearable devices designed to monitor the electrical activity of the heart, offer a convenient and non-invasive method for real-time cardiac monitoring. These patches have become particularly popular in both clinical settings and among health-conscious consumers seeking to track their heart health proactively. Their ability to provide continuous, long-term monitoring without impeding daily activities makes them an attractive option for managing and diagnosing heart conditions.
Technological advancements have played a pivotal role in the evolution of ECG sensor patches. Innovations in sensor technology, miniaturization of electronic components, and advancements in wireless communication have significantly enhanced the functionality and usability of these devices. Modern ECG sensor patches are equipped with sophisticated features such as high-fidelity signal acquisition, data storage, and Bluetooth connectivity, enabling seamless data transfer to smartphones and cloud platforms. This integration with digital health ecosystems allows for comprehensive analysis and remote monitoring by healthcare professionals, further boosting their adoption in the healthcare sector.

Global ECG Sensor Patch Market Recent Developments
- In February 2020, VitalConnect, Inc. (US) introduced arrhythmia detection to its remote monitoring portfolio. Under the partnership with CorVitals, Inc. (US), the company offers physicians the ability to monitor, diagnose, and treat patients suffering from various heart conditions and diseases.
- In January 2020, Medtronic PLC (Ireland) received FDA approval for Micra AV, the world’s smallest pacemaker with atrioventricular (AV) synchrony. This pacemaker is designed for the treatment of patients with AV block, a condition in which the electrical signals between the chambers of the heart (the atria and the ventricle) are impaired.

Global ECG Sensor Patch Market, Segmentation by Product Type
The Global ECG Sensor Patch Market has been segmented by Product Type into Hardware and Software.
The hardware segment of the ECG sensor patch market includes the physical components required for the device to function. This encompasses the ECG patches themselves, which are typically adhesive and designed to be worn on the skin, equipped with electrodes to detect the heart's electrical signals. Alongside the patches are the embedded sensors, batteries, and wireless communication modules that enable real-time data capture and transmission. Advances in miniaturization and materials science have significantly improved the comfort, durability, and accuracy of these hardware components, making them more user-friendly and efficient. Key developments in this segment focus on enhancing battery life, improving sensor accuracy, and ensuring robust wireless connectivity to provide uninterrupted monitoring.
The software segment involves the applications and platforms that process and analyze the data collected by the ECG patches. This includes mobile apps, cloud-based platforms, and integrated systems within healthcare infrastructures. The software is crucial for transforming raw ECG data into meaningful insights, providing real-time alerts for abnormal heart activities, and facilitating remote monitoring by healthcare providers. These platforms often incorporate features such as data visualization, historical trend analysis, and integration with electronic health records (EHRs). Innovations in this segment are driven by advances in artificial intelligence (AI) and machine learning (ML), which enhance the accuracy of diagnostics and predictive analytics, offering users personalized health insights and proactive health management tools.

Global ECG Sensor Patch Market, Segmentation by Application
The Global ECG Sensor Patch Market has been segmented by Application into Monitoring, Diagnostics and Others.
The monitoring segment is a significant application area for ECG sensor patches, focusing on continuous, real-time tracking of cardiac activity. These patches are designed to be worn for extended periods, often days or weeks, providing consistent and detailed heart rate data. This continuous monitoring is crucial for patients with chronic heart conditions, as it allows for the detection of irregular heartbeats, arrhythmias, and other anomalies that might not be captured during a short, in-clinic ECG test. The data collected can be transmitted wirelessly to healthcare providers, enabling remote monitoring and timely interventions. This application is particularly beneficial in managing conditions like atrial fibrillation, where sporadic symptoms make intermittent monitoring insufficient.
In the diagnostics segment, ECG sensor patches are used to diagnose a wide range of cardiovascular conditions. The patches provide high-fidelity data that can be analyzed to detect early signs of heart disease, myocardial infarctions, and other critical conditions. Their ability to capture and store comprehensive ECG data over time allows for detailed analysis and accurate diagnosis. In clinical settings, these patches are often used as part of diagnostic procedures to complement traditional methods, providing additional data that can lead to more precise diagnoses.
Beyond monitoring and diagnostics, ECG sensor patches have diverse applications in areas such as research, clinical trials, and personalized healthcare. In research, these patches provide valuable data for studies on heart health, enabling researchers to gather large datasets with minimal disruption to participants' daily lives. In clinical trials, especially those involving cardiovascular medications or treatments, ECG sensor patches offer a reliable means of monitoring participants’ heart health, ensuring safety and efficacy are adequately assessed.

Data privacy concerns - Data privacy concerns have become a significant issue in today's digital age, especially with the proliferation of wearable health devices like ECG sensor patches. These concerns revolve around the collection, storage, and use of personal health data obtained from these devices. Users are increasingly wary of how their sensitive health information is being handled, shared, and potentially exploited by various stakeholders, including device manufacturers, healthcare providers, and third-party service providers.
One of the primary concerns regarding data privacy is the risk of unauthorized access or data breaches. ECG sensor patches, like other connected devices, collect and transmit sensitive health data wirelessly, raising concerns about the security of data transmission and storage. Unauthorized access to this data could lead to identity theft, fraud, or other malicious activities, posing a significant risk to individuals' privacy and security.
Another concern is the potential for data misuse or exploitation. Health data collected from ECG sensor patches can reveal intimate details about an individual's medical history, lifestyle habits, and physiological characteristics. This information is highly valuable to various entities, including marketers, insurers, employers, and researchers. Without adequate safeguards in place, there is a risk that this data could be used to discriminate against individuals, manipulate consumer behavior, or conduct unethical research without proper consent.
